[edit] NotesThe history records of Rockbridge County, Virginia has recorded that Thomas Dougherty was married twice in Rockbridge County, Virginia. Rockbridge County, Virginia was formed from Augusta and Botetourt Counties, Virginia. However, the settlement within the bounds of present day Rockbridge began in 1737, in Borden's Grant. The area was then a part of Orange County, Virginia. Augusta County, Virginia began keeping records in 1745, and covered what is now many states. In 1770, Botetourt County, Virginia was formed from Augusta County, Virginia. The present day Maury River formed part of thew boundary. It was called the North River in the 1700's. Thomas was first married to a Miss Margaret Little on 3 March, 1791 with a Joseph Little as the Bondsman. This record is contained within the Rockbridge County, Virginia Marriage Bonds Index, 1778-1801 under Thomas Dougherty as a groom. It is not know if Thomas and Margaret had any children or not and it is believed that Margaret died around 1800 and is buried in Rockbridge County, Virginia? Thomas was married for a second time to a Miss Jane Cunningham on 1 October, 1811 in Rockbridge County, Virginia. A record of this marriage is contained in Rockbridge County, Virginia Court Records, 1778-1850, Sec. V, Ch. 106. Again it is not know if, or how many children Thomas and Jane nee Cunningham Dougherty had? [1] |
